Welcome to Riverside Cantina, your destination for delicious and authentic Mexican cuisine, refreshing drinks, and lively entertainment! Indulge in our mouthwatering street tacos, burritos, quesadillas, nachos, and much more, all crafted from fresh, never frozen ingredients. Our full bar boasts an extensive selection of beverages, featuring our signature house margaritas and specialty cocktails made with fresh fruit. Enjoy captivating live performances from talented bands and solo artists on our stage, and don’t miss the chance to showcase your singing skills at our karaoke nights every Wednesday.

There was a large variety on the menu from burgers to baskets to pizza and pasta – something for everyone! Arcade games were available and there is a stage for live entertainment. Restrooms were clean. Definitely a family friendly atmosphere.

When we walked in, we stood at the host stand for a few minutes without being acknowledged — despite four employees being clearly visible and only about ten people in the restaurant (one table and a few people at the bar). Eventually, unsure of what to do, we approached the bar. After another minute, someone finally acknowledged us and told us to seat ourselves.
Once seated, our waiter spent about five minutes sitting at the bar flirting with a coworker before bringing us chips and menus — then promptly disappeared. Another ten minutes went by before we could even order drinks and food. He went and sat at the bar for 5 minutes before bringing over waters. Throughout the visit, it seemed like the server was more invested in messing with the TV and chatting with his coworker than actually taking care of his only table.We never even got napkins.
It was a very odd and disappointing experience. While the space and food have potential, the lack of basic hospitality really made it hard to enjoy the visit.
